Lowe's (NYSE:LOW) Reports Q2 CY2026 In Line With Expectations

Home improvement retailer Lowe’s (NYSE:LOW) met Wall Street’s revenue expectations in Q2 CY2026, with sales up 8.3% year on year to $25.96 billion. On the other hand, the company’s full-year revenue guidance of $92 billion at the midpoint came in 1% below analysts’ estimates. Its non-GAAP profit of $4.40 per share was 4.2% above analysts’ consensus estimates.

KEYS Q2 Deep Dive: AI Demand and Segment Expansion Propel Growth, Guidance Tops Expectations

Electronic measurement provider Keysight (NYSE:KEYS) reported Q2 CY2026 results beating Wall Street’s revenue expectations, with sales up 36.5% year on year to $1.85 billion. On top of that, next quarter’s revenue guidance ($1.94 billion at the midpoint) was surprisingly good and 6.3% above what analysts were expecting. Its non-GAAP profit of $3.07 per share was 23.7% above analysts’ consensus estimates.

ZoomInfo Technologies (GTM) Is Down 6.5% After Goodwill Hit, Copilot Tie-Up And Guidance Hike

In early August 2026, ZoomInfo reported a goodwill impairment of US$650.5 million, modest year-on-year revenue growth to US$310.4 million in the second quarter, and raised its full-year 2026 revenue guidance to US$1.21 billion while continuing a large share repurchase program.
